Water Soluble, Tin-Lead Solder Paste from Henkel Enables High-Yield Results for Demanding Applications

Industry News | 2017-02-23 13:23:33.0

Henkel’s market leadership in solder materials development continues with the commercial launch of LOCTITE HF 2W, a tin-lead, water-washable solder paste designed for high-throughput, high-yield production. Halide- and halogen-free and REACH compliant, LOCTITE HF 2W addresses environmental responsibility while delivering outstanding performance for Pb-based soldering.

TECHNOMELT AS 8998 Masking Material Producing Measurable Gains in Efficiency, Cost Control; Recognized with Industry Award

Industry News | 2017-03-06 12:24:15.0

Last month at the IPC APEX Expo event in San Diego, California, Henkel’s TECNOMELT AS 8998 hot melt masking material was presented with a Circuits Assembly NPI award in recognition of its ability to meet several criteria, including: creativity and innovation, compatibility with existing technology, cost-effectiveness, design, expected reliability, flexibility, speed/throughput improvements, performance, user-friendliness, and expected maintainability and reparability. The award capped off what has been a successful first year for TECHNOMELT AS 8998, which was commercialized in early 2016 and has already lowered cost and improved operational efficiency at several global electronics manufacturers.

Henkel Develops Non-Proprietary Solder Paste Analysis Toolkit for Modern Process Complexities

Industry News | 2018-03-16 08:13:49.0

As a leading solder materials innovator, Henkel recognizes the need for more holistic solder paste process analysis, especially as device miniaturization and finer particle size solders become mainstream. While many suppliers and manufacturers use proprietary solder material evaluation tools, there is a requirement for easily-implemented, standardized test vehicles that address the realities of today’s manufacturing complexities, particularly in the process areas of printing and reflow. The electronics business of Henkel Adhesive Technologies has developed such a tool.
